The Science Behind Interval Training and Fat Loss
Interval training, also known as High-Intensity Interval Training (HIIT), has gained popularity for its effectiveness in burning fat and improving cardiovascular health. This training method involves alternating periods of intense exercise with recovery or low-intensity activity.
How Interval Training Works
During high-intensity intervals, your body works anaerobically, relying on stored energy sources like glycogen. This intense effort causes your muscles to burn more calories both during and after the workout, a phenomenon known as excess post-exercise oxygen consumption (EPOC).
Fat Loss Mechanisms
Interval training boosts fat loss through several mechanisms:
- Increased Calorie Burn: Short bursts of high effort burn more calories in less time.
- EPOC Effect: Elevated metabolism continues after exercise, increasing total calorie expenditure.
- Improved Hormonal Response: Higher levels of growth hormone and adrenaline promote fat breakdown.
Benefits of Interval Training for Fat Loss
Compared to steady-state cardio, interval training offers several advantages:
- Time-efficient workouts
- Enhanced metabolic rate
- Preservation of muscle mass
- Variety and increased motivation
Sample Interval Training Routine
A typical beginner routine might include:
- Warm-up: 5 minutes of light jogging
- 30 seconds sprint / 90 seconds walk — repeat 8 times
- Cool-down: 5 minutes of stretching
As fitness improves, intensity and duration can be increased to maximize fat loss benefits.
